ASP Vandi pleads not guilty for alleged murder of Lagos lawyer

The Lagos State Government has arraigned Assistant Superintendent of Police (ASP) Mr. Drambi Vandi, for the alleged killing of a Lagos-based lawyer, Mrs. Omobolanle Raheem, on Christmas Day.

The State preferred a one-count charge of murder contrary to Section 223 of the Criminal Law of Lagos State, 2015 against the defendant.

Vandi pleaded not guilty.The arraignment, which was scheduled for 9am, suffered some delay until about 11am when Vandi’s counsel, Mr Adetokunbo Odutola arrived.

Furthermore, the Nigerian Bar Association is not letting the matter slide. The group is demanding compensation for the family of the victim, while also putting up a strong case against the defendant.

In a statement released on Thursday, December 29, it was also disclosed that NBA Lagos Branch member and rights activist, Ebun-Olu Adegboruwa (SAN) will be leading a team that will be monitoring the trial of the police officer that killed Bolanle Raheem. The statement read; “The NBA Lagos in conjunction with the NBA President, Mr. Y.C. Mikyau, SAN, has decided to be part of the prosecution of the policeman as part of its efforts towards securing quick and effective justice for the family of the deceased. “In this regard, the NBA will be partnering with the Ministry of Justice during the trial.
